Resolution to honor Willie Totten and Jerry Rice, known as the "Satellite Express," for their contributions to Mississippi Valley State University.
This resolution commemorates the legacy of Willie Totten and Jerry Rice, who played for the Mississippi Valley State Delta Devils from 1981-1985. Nicknamed the "Satellite Express," their innovative pass-heavy offense revolutionized small-college football. Totten, a prolific passer, and Rice, a record-setting receiver, influenced modern football strategies. The resolution also proposes renaming Magnolia Field to "Rice-Totten Stadium" in their honor.
